主题:操作系统上机实验题,什么是API函数?
请各位高手帮帮忙,操作系统上机实验题,什么是API函数,如何实现:
1、读入进程信息文件test.txt,依据其内容定义进程控制PCB块;
2、编写一子程序作为进程的程序,其实现的功能为显示各进程PCB块内容;
3、利用API函数创建进程,观察进程调度效果的区别;
即使有提示:
提示
1、利用结构体struct描述进程PCB块数据结构
struct ProcessInfo
{
int serial; //进程标识符
char entity; //区别生产者或消费者进程,用于实验二
int prioiral; //描述进程的优先级
int request_process[N]; //消费者进程请求消费的产品,数组元素为生产进程标识符
int request_num; //进程所请求消费产品的数量
}
由于要创建多个进程,所以程序可使用一个ProcessInfo结构的数组Process_Info。
我还是不会啊,请各位高手帮帮我,谢谢!
1、读入进程信息文件test.txt,依据其内容定义进程控制PCB块;
2、编写一子程序作为进程的程序,其实现的功能为显示各进程PCB块内容;
3、利用API函数创建进程,观察进程调度效果的区别;
即使有提示:
提示
1、利用结构体struct描述进程PCB块数据结构
struct ProcessInfo
{
int serial; //进程标识符
char entity; //区别生产者或消费者进程,用于实验二
int prioiral; //描述进程的优先级
int request_process[N]; //消费者进程请求消费的产品,数组元素为生产进程标识符
int request_num; //进程所请求消费产品的数量
}
由于要创建多个进程,所以程序可使用一个ProcessInfo结构的数组Process_Info。
我还是不会啊,请各位高手帮帮我,谢谢!